What does a metal processing company do?

A metal processing company specializes in transforming raw metal materials into finished or semi-finished products for use in various industries. This often involves processes such as cutting, shaping, welding, casting, and surface treatment to meet specific client needs. These companies may work with metals like steel, aluminum, copper, and alloys, providing essential components for construction, automotive, aerospace, and manufacturing sectors. Their services ensure metals are fabricated to precise standards, ready for assembly or further manufacturing.

What is the difference between Metal Processing Company vs Metal Fabricator?

AspectMetal Processing CompanyMetal Fabricator
CertificationsISO certifications, industry-specific standardsWelding certifications, OSHA compliance
Work EnvironmentFactories, industrial settings, large-scale operationsWorkshops, manufacturing floors, assembly lines
Employer & Industry UsageManufacturing, heavy industry, supply chainConstruction, custom metalwork, architectural projects

Metal Processing Companies focus on bulk processing, such as cutting, heat treating, and finishing metals. Metal Fabricators specialize in shaping, welding, and assembling metal parts for specific projects. While both roles operate in industrial settings and require similar certifications, their primary functions differ, with processing companies handling large-scale treatments and fabricators creating custom components.

Since 1970, Anchor Manufacturing Group, Inc. has been providing exceptional quality stampings and welded assemblies to diversified industries with significant expertise in the automotive industry. With 350,000 square feet of manufacturing space and a stand-alone tool and die business, Anchor supplies the highest quality products to North American, European, and Asian OEM's as well as Tier I and Tier II manufacturers. Our core expertise includes small to large metal stampings and complex welded assemblies including Class A appearance trim, structural, exterior, interior, exhaust, N.V.H., ride control, seating, steering column, brake, chassis, and safety related components. 


Responsibilities

  • Prepare parts for coating Set-up racking according to job schedule.  Set-up and operate powder coating oven and related equipment.
  • Operate all coating equipment including guns, hoppers, and booth collection systems. Determine paint flow, viscosity, and coating quality by performing visual inspections .
  • Ensure that all components are coated efficiently and are consistent with company established goals for quality and customer order on-time performance.
  • Observe machine gauges and equipment operation to detect defects.
  • Perform minor maintenance on equipment as required.
  • Perform regular cleaning of equipment, parts, racks and working area.
  • Follow all principles and practices of powder coating application: load and unload parts onto fixtures, apply coating per specifications, and bake parts at appropriate temperatures.
  •  Review work order to identify job specifications and required materials including protective coatings; ensure quality and safety guidelines are being followed.
  •  Ensure quality standards and processes are used throughout the facility.
  • Process required paperwork according to Standard Operating Procedure.
  • All positions are cross functional; may assist in other manufacturing areas that management deems necessary.
  • Monitor and ensure production efficiency goals are met.
  • Troubleshoot equipment and part issues. Communicate issues affecting production to the Department Manager.
  • Recommend and implement process improvements and needed corrective actions.
  • Follow and enforce all company safety policies and procedures, ensuring the company is compliant to all OSHA mandated requirements.

Requirements

  • H.S. Diploma or GED required.
  • Minimum 5 years' Powder Coating experience
  • Experience with titration procedures with powder coating, preferred
  • Knowledge of resin coatings, wash line, pre-treatments, and repair of powder coat equipment
  • Ability to work in a fast paced environment
